To top up PUBG Mobile UC with crypto safely, verify your player ID and package first, use a trusted checkout with clear order tracking, and send the exact coin on the exact network shown at payment. Most failed crypto top-ups come from wrong account details, wrong network selection, or underpaying after fees — not from the UC product itself.
PUBG Mobile doesn’t officially accept cryptocurrency directly. The safe workaround is to buy a region-matched UC gift card with crypto, then redeem it on official Midasbuy using your player ID and account region. If you want PUBG Mobile UC top up with crypto, treat it like an irreversible transfer: check every detail before you send.

Why do PUBG Mobile UC crypto payments fail or get delayed?

They usually fail because of input mistakes or payment mismatches. In my experience reviewing recharge issues, the most common preventable problem is the wrong player ID entered before payment.
Officially, Midasbuy needs:
your PUBG Mobile player ID
your account region
the UC package or gift card amount
Your player ID is the 10–11 digit Character ID shown in the in-game settings. And region matters more than many guides admit. Some UC gift cards are region-locked, such as US-only cards, and unsupported region combinations can trigger redeem failure, including community-reported B100 errors.
The other big failure points are crypto-specific:
A detail many competitors skip: the right coin is not enough. USDT is the classic trap. Users commonly send USDT on ERC20 when the checkout generated a TRC20 address, or the reverse. That’s much harder to recover than a normal card-payment error.
And a successful wallet send doesn’t always mean the order has cleared. Delays can come from blockchain confirmations, fraud checks, or security flags on the account or device. Typical delivery is often instant after confirmation, but some sellers note up to 10 minutes, and longer waits do happen.
How do you top up PUBG Mobile UC with crypto safely step by step?
The safest method is: buy a region-correct UC gift card from a trusted crypto-enabled seller, then redeem it on official Midasbuy.
Check your PUBG account details first
Open PUBG Mobile and copy your 10–11 digit player ID exactly.
Confirm your account region.
Choose the correct UC amount before paying.
If you’re buying for another account, I would check the ID twice. One wrong digit is enough to ruin the order.
Verify the product page before checkout
Make sure the page clearly states the region, UC amount, and delivery method.
Look for HTTPS, support contact, and order tracking.
Avoid using a VPN to force a cheaper region. Users commonly report payment flags or account risk from cross-region behavior.
Choose the crypto carefully
Common options are Bitcoin, Ethereum, and USDT.
If using USDT, match the exact network shown by the seller, such as TRC20 or ERC20.
Check whether the payment page requires a memo or tag. If it does, include it exactly.

Send the exact amount within the quote window
Use the generated wallet address only for that order.
Pay before the quote expires. If it times out, rescan or generate a new address.
Don’t let network fees reduce the received amount below the required total.
Save proof before closing the page
Screenshot the order confirmation
Save the order ID
Save the TXID / transaction hash
Save the wallet address used
Save the player ID you entered
Redeem through official Midasbuy
Log in to Midasbuy.
Go to the PUBG purchase page and tap Redeem.
Select the correct region, enter your player ID, and redeem the code.
Then check your UC balance in the in-game store.

If you’re comparing ways to buy PUBG Mobile UC using bitcoin, this official-redeem route is the one I’d trust most because it separates the crypto payment risk from the final UC redemption step.
What should you do if your PUBG Mobile UC crypto order has a problem?
Start with evidence, not guesses. When troubleshooting delayed delivery, the first details support usually needs are the order ID, transaction hash, selected package, and the exact account identifier used.
Use this order:
Wait for confirmations
Check whether the blockchain transaction is still pending.
Slow chains and manual review can delay delivery.
Refresh and verify
Refresh the game.
Check Midasbuy order history.
Confirm you redeemed the code on the correct region and player ID.
Collect the full support bundle
order ID
TXID
wallet address
coin and network used
amount sent
player ID
screenshots of confirmation
Contact the seller first for payment-side issues
Best for pending payment, expired quote, underpayment, or no code received.
Contact official PUBG support for UC-side issues
If the code redeemed but UC still doesn’t appear after 24 hours, official guidance is to open a Helpshift ticket with receipts.
Honestly, delayed delivery is frustrating when the payment already left your wallet. But support can only fix certain problems. They can usually help with pending verification or missing delivery records. They usually cannot reverse a blockchain transfer sent to the wrong address or wrong network.
Can you buy PUBG Mobile UC with crypto?
Yes — but not directly from PUBG Mobile. Officially, PUBG Mobile UC doesn’t accept cryptocurrency as a direct payment method, so the standard workaround is buying a UC gift card with crypto and redeeming it on Midasbuy.
Is it safe to top up PUBG Mobile UC with USDT?
Yes, if you use a trusted seller and match the exact network shown at checkout. The main risk with USDT is sending on the wrong chain, which users commonly report as the most expensive mistake.
Why did my PUBG Mobile UC not arrive after crypto payment?
The usual causes are wrong player ID, region mismatch, delayed blockchain confirmation, expired quote, or underpayment after fees. First refresh the game, check Midasbuy history, then contact support with your order ID and TXID.
What happens if I send crypto on the wrong network?
In many cases, the payment can’t be recovered. That’s why network matching matters as much as the coin itself, especially for USDT.
Can I get a refund for a PUBG Mobile UC crypto top up?
Usually not once the crypto transfer is completed, because blockchain payments are irreversible. Official PUBG support may handle unused UC refunds within 7 days in some cases, but that is different from reversing a mistaken crypto transfer.
What details do I need before paying for PUBG Mobile UC with crypto?
You need your 10–11 digit player ID, account region, selected UC package, and your contact/order details. I’d also keep a screenshot of the player ID entry before paying.
How long does PUBG Mobile UC delivery usually take after crypto payment?
Commonly it’s instant after the crypto confirms, though some sellers note up to 10 minutes. If nothing arrives after 24 hours, contact support with full proof.
